Doing early bible time little boys and girls would rise early in the morning preparing for school at the local temple, once in the temple where classes were held.
As they dashed to their seats too began there studies.
It was the Jewish culture to know the first five book of Moses G.E.L.N.D. Genesis, to record God’s creation of the world and his desire to have a people set apart to worship him.
Exodus, to record the events of Israel’s deliverance from Egypt and development as a nation.
Leviticus, A handbook for the priests and Levites outlining their duties in worship and a guidebook of holy living for Hebrews.
Numbers, to tell the story of how Israel prepared to enter the promised land, how they sinned and were punished and how they prepared to  try again.
Deuteronomy, to remind the people of  what God had done and encourage them to rededicate their live to him.
They had to learn this before coming of age, So what the teachers did in order that the student would learn they poured honey over the stone tables and allowed the children to trace the Hebrew letters with their fingers in order to get them to learn the word of God.
This would symbolize the sweetness of the word.
